生理整合是克隆植物的重要特征,对于克隆植物的生存、生长、繁殖、扩张和资源利用等有着重要的生态学意义。竹类植物作为典型的克隆植物,克隆生长形式使其具有许多特有的生长性质,能够有效地利用异质性生境资源,具有强烈的生理整合功能。该文从土壤水分、养分、光照和种群扩张等方面综述了竹子生理整合特征及其研究进展,提出了基于竹子生理整合作用今后的重点研究方向。
Physiological integration, an important feature of elonal plants, is of greatly importance for their survival, growth, reproduction, expansion and resource utilization. As a group of typical clonal plants, bamboo has many unique properties that can effectively utilize resources in heterogeneous habitats through strong physical integration. In this paper, the advances in the researches of physiological integration in the aspects of soil water, nutrients, illumination and population expansion were reviewed. Some future research directions were proposed.
